This is the second time in this truck's life that the crank sensor's been replaced-first was under warranty and this time cost $286. The motor would die randomly (usually at low speed, like in traffic) and leave the driver with no steering or brakes until restarted which took lengthy cranking. Why does this vehicle keep needing these sensors replaced?
